Expected Value Example 2: The Red Cross is selling raffle tickets as a fund raiser. They have 10,000 tickets to sell for $1 each. They will draw 3 winners after all the tickets are sold. The first-place winner will receive $750, second-place winner will get $500 and the third-place winner gets $250. a) Using the information above fill in the probability model in the table below: Prize: First Place Second Place Third Place None Amount: $0 Probability: b) Calculate the expected value of a ticket? Show work! c) Interpret what that expected value mean in context to this scenario.
